Jawa 350 vs Yezdi Scrambler

Should you buy Jawa 350 or Yezdi Scrambler Find out which bike is best for you - compare the two models on the basis of their price, mileage, features, colours and other specs. Jawa 350 price in Delhi is Rs 215000 (ex-showroom price) whereas the Yezdi Scrambler price in Delhi is Rs 209900 (ex-showroom). The engine in the 350 makes 22.57 PS and 28.1 Nm. On the other hand, the power and torque of Scrambler stand at 29.77 PS and 28.21 Nm respectively. Jawa offers the 350 in 4 colours whereas the Yezdi Scrambler comes in 7 colours. Out of 43 user reviews, Scrambler scores 4.0 whereas the Jawa 350 tallies 4.3 out of 5 based on 47 user reviews..TheJawa 350 Mileage is around 30 kmpl, while the Yezdi Scrambler Mileage is around 32.04 kmpl.

          Pros and Cons

          • Pros
          • Cons

            Jawa 350

            • The updated design and styling look premium and retro; really classy
            • More refined engine than before which is also peppy and exciting
            • Gets an upright riding position, which can also be a bit sporty with the raised and slightly rear-set footpegs

            Yezdi Scrambler

            • Rugged styling and design that makes the bike stand out as a real scrambler
            • ABS modes that allows the bike to perform well in different riding conditions
            • Comfortable ergonomics thanks to the wide handlebar, mid-set footpeg and large seat

            Jawa 350

            • The fuel efficiency is not that great compared to its rivals
            • The imbalance in suspension tuning makes it awkward to go through potholes
            • Can feel vibrations on the handlebar and footpegs after 80kmph

            Yezdi Scrambler

            • Poor engine refinement with vibrations creeping in across the rev range
            • Stiff suspension which doesn’t suit the overall scrambler character of the bike
            • Instrument console that doesn’t provide good visibility under direct sunlight
